Banyan Tree Educational Services

Banyan Tree Compass Academy is a private elementary school that specializes in addressing learning differences.
Intensive intervention for students in grades 2-8 provides necessary support and remediation for language-based learning differences including dyslexia, auditory processing disorders, mild autism, dysgraphia, dyscalculia, and ADHD. By getting to the root of the problem and addressing it specifically, students achieve success and are ready to take that next step in their education.

School Notes

  • Our one-room schoolhouse concept addresses skill levels, not grade levels. Students are taught the skills they need to overcome their learning challenges. Using explicit systematic evidence-based instruction and curriculum, particularly a structured literacy approach, students can make significant gains in a relatively short time. Meeting the needs of the whole child includes social and emotional learning. Following the latest research in neuroscience and brain-based learning, we build foundations for learning to make lifelong changes.
